Transgender Man To Testify Before Senate On ENDA Legislation

By Gretchen_J on from towleroad.com

For the first time in history, an openly-trans man will testify at Washington D.C.'s Senate discussion on ENDA (the Emploment Non-Discrimination Act). Kylar Broadus is scheduled to appear next week and will speak to members of the Health, Education, Labor & Pensions Committee. Broadus is the founder of the Trans People of Color Coalition and a member of the National Black Justice Coalition.
